Even though I go for NZ, it's not hard to feel a little for SA. Big disadvantage.

The other thing D/L doesn't seem to take into consideration enough is that with only 43 overs to bat NZ doesn't necessarily need to consolidate wickets as much as you would in a 50 over game.

We saw the Windies make 250 in 30 odd overs in the quarter final just going for it from the start. They were never going to win and lost wickets in the process, but the less overs there are the more wickets become less of an issue for the batting side.
